
Meet the Vendors for Fishhawk Market: 1st Sunday of the Month, Cross Park, Lithia, FL
Bracelets repurposed from knitting needles? Freeze-dried Skittles? Wooden, customized Christmas trees? Homemade jams and salsas? The next Fishhawk market is December 5, the first Sunday of the month, at Cross Park, 5970 Beaconpark St., Lithia, 10 A.M.-3 P.M. Visit to shop for holiday gifts, support local businesses, and see innovative products. The Fishhawk market’s vendors represent a wide variety of locally made products and services you are unlikely to find in traditional stores. Not all vendors are represented in this list. You can also expect lemonade and produce vendors, for example. If you will be joining an upcoming Fishhawk market, let us know so we can update the list!

Stephanie Metcalf's Jammin Juice offers fresh, cold-pressed juices. The cold-press process preserves more nutrients and naturally sustains a longer shelf life than the more-often used centrifugal process. Juices include Can't Be Beet, Green Acres, Kiwi Cooler, Orange Dreamsicle, Pretty N Pink, and Detox Powerhouse, each with a specifically formulated blend of 100% juice, with no sugar and no preservatives. The ingredients are listed on the front of the label (for example, Can't Be Beet contains beet, green apple, celery, ginger, and lemon) and you can ask Stephanie questions about the cold-process process and how she came up with her combinations.

Stop by Litter-ly G.O.N. for an all-natural, microbe-based product that you sprinkle over your cat's litter once to turn cleaning out the litter box into a once-a-month project instead of the usual once-per-week chore. The microbes digest urine and the moisture in the cats' waste, converting it into safer materials and reducing smells and ammonia worries. Visit Frank Lapniewski at Fishhawk Market to learn more about his General Odor Neutralizer for a healthy cat litter box.

Pour Decisions Coffee Co is a micro batch specialty coffee roaster which roasts to order to guarantee the freshest coffee possible. . Pour Decisions designed and built a specialized roaster, nicknamed “the beast,” a tweak of a classic French style and requiring hand-turning for over an hour per pound batch. Pour Decisions also offers cold brew, espresso chocolates, mugs, teas, and more for coffee lovers.
